§ 76-2-224 — Vote Needed For Board Action

Montana·Title 76 LAND RESOURCES AND USE·Ch. 2 PLANNING AND ZONING·Part 2 County Zoning
76-2-224 . Vote needed for board action. The concurring vote of three members of the board shall be necessary to reverse any order, requirement, decision, or determination of any such administrative official; to decide in favor of the applicant on any matter upon which it is required to pass under any such resolution; or to effect any variation in such resolution.

Legislative History

En. Sec. 6, Ch. 246, L. 1963; R.C.M. 1947, 16-4706(7).
